A candidate may pass different levels of the process: submission of an application, passing through an interview, and other assessment or background checks. The candidates usually aim at proving their qualifications, skills, and fit for the post they want, and employers at identifying the best person. Recruitment is effective when combined with candidate management; in other words, the communication, feedback, and experience of being processed in the hiring chain should be engaging. Hence, an employer brand treats candidates with respect and transparency in the hiring process and increases thereby the chance of attracting quality. It is useful even for those candidates who do not qualify for a particular post; maintaining a good relationship will be beneficial if the same candidate is selected in the future.
